Michigan has become the 22nd U.S. state to ban so-called conversion therapy for people under 18 years of age who suffer from gender dysphoria.

State lawmakers, in their legislation House Bill 4617 define “conversion therapy” as any practice or treatment by a mental health professional that seeks to change a person’s sexual orientation or gender identity.
